Transaction dd90c5219a584d5c7c9c8017d4be934898c742a858104ce41562e60021511b07
1 Input
1 Output
-
dd90c5219a584d5c7c9c8017d4be934898c742a858104ce41562e60021511b07:0
- value
- 2381866
- script pubkey
- OP_0 OP_PUSHBYTES_20 19e0a93941ae10143d05d4fee7e4e95c27a2681f
- address
- bc1qr8s2jw2p4cgpg0g96nlw0e8ftsn6y6ql05zxzd